Natural light photography does not employ any artificial light (eg. a flash) and solely uses the sun as a light source. This is important to note because when choosing a photoshoot location we will need to consider the time of day and how much light is available.
You should choose clothing that you feel comfortable in, so it's always a good idea to try on outfits ahead of time. I think coordinated colour schemes look great without being too "matchy-matchy" (eg. all neutrals or jewel tones). Layers or accessories like hats are also a great idea because simply removing them halfway through the shoot can create a whole new look. Pinterest is an excellent resource for outfit ideas and you can search based on the season.
